Anyhoo, the system worked wonderfully. The Vive comes with a couple of "lighthouses" that spray infra-red positioning signals all over the room. The headset and the controllers detect these signals and use them to place themselves very accurately in 3D space. It's been a while since I've built a PC from components. Actually, it's still going to be a while, since my role in building this one was mostly confined to watching number one son put the bits together and asking questions like "Is it supposed to bend like that?" during the construction. 

The answer to the question is "Mostly yes.". I remember from years ago that there are some parts of the process, for example plugging in the memory, where a certain amount of "proper force" is required. We built the machine yesterday evening and left it running all night to give Windows 10 a chance to get its ducks in a row.

The installation of Windows 10, from a memory key, went really well. The only minor hiccup was when we discovered that the network drivers for the motherboard aren't part of the Windows 10 distribution and so we needed to install them by hand (from a CD-ROM - remember them?) before we could get on line. Dual Processor Hull Pixel Bot

I think you should know I'm rather proud of this...

I've just finished building the prototype for the dual processor version of the HullPIxelBot. A single Arduino is a nice enough way to do simple robot control. But I want WiFi. And access points. And web servers. So I've coupled an ESP8266 device (in this case the Node MCU) up to an Arduino Pro-Mini. The Pro-Mini takes care of the low level motor control, producing the signals that will drive the steppers. The ESP8266 device doesn't really have enough pins for the motors, and it has better things to do than drive steppers, so I've linked the two with a serial connection.

Since the Pro-Mini costs around a pound and has a negligible effect on power consumption I reckon it is worth doing. At the moment we have a really simple one byte command protocol, but I can build that up a bit if I need to use the Pro-Mini to do some sensor integration. 

Next step is to work up the web side so that I can make a wireless, web controlled robot. Then we add the coloured pixels to the bot and we are really in business.

We've been meaning to go to Draughts for a while. the first Board Game Cafe in London. In case you're not sure what a "board game cafe" is. It's a cafe. With board games. And it's awesome.

You pay a fiver each for a session and then have literally hundreds of games, all neatly categorised, for you to grab off the shelf and have a go with. I wonder if they'd charge 'game corkage' if you brought your own games? Anyhoo,  they also have great coffee and amazing brownies (and I'm a connoisseur) 

I've always fancied having a go at the Thunderbirds board game, and they had a copy there. The box says the game takes around 40 minutes to play. That might be true. But it also took us around 40 minutes just to set the game up.

Each player takes on the role of a character from the show and pilots Thunderbird craft around the globe performing rescues and defeating the Hood's evil schemes. Or in our case losing. In around 40 minutes. The loyalty to the show is pretty slavish. The nicely printed cards are all dotted with stills from the episodes. There are FAB cards you can play, pods you can load with equipment and even the automatic camera detector gets a look in.
